CS150 Unit 8: All About Wires
Our Wire Abstraction Up Until Now:
-
Exactly one gate output connects to wire. No more
and no less.
-
This gate output always forces the wire to one
of two states (zero or one).
-
State changes occur everywhere on the wire
instantaneously.
Today's Lecture Questions This Abstraction:
-
Does this abstraction limit our designs too much?
-
We've all taken physics and know instantaneous state
propagation doesn't happen. What does happen, and
how does it affect our logic designs?
